Will there be any additional flights from SA (JNB and CPT) to Saudi Arabia for Hajj flights this month? Saudi Arabian is only re-routing their 2 weekly flights to stop in Medinah first, before continuing to Jeddah.
I think Interlink might be doing some flights, but this time with the 737s?

Using 732's Interlink has been flying a weekly schedule to Jeddah ( with a en-route fuelstop ) for months already.
During the HAJJ they fly 3 flights a week to Jeddah.

The HAJJ season northbound runs till 11 December.
The southbound schedules will re-commence after a pause.
